Cs 350 cs 354 or ece 354 and fourth year standing in a cs major program. Concepts and design 4th edition, by jean dollimore, tim kindberg, george coulouris. Jan madey, ieee parallel and distributed technology a the best introductory distributed. Jean dollimore, formerly of queen mary, university of london. Concepts and design 5th ed by george coulouris et al. Concepts and design 5 by coulouris, george, dollimore, jean, kindberg, tim, blair, gordon isbn. The reader should have a basic knowledge of computer systems and be familiar with modular design principles for software development.
Distributed systems provides students of computer science and engineering with the skills they will need to design and maintain software for distributed applications. As with previous editions, this book is intended to provide knowledge of the principles and practice of distributed system design. Consistency and replication distributed software systems. Contribute to rangaeeeeebooksos development by creating an account on github. Earlier slides are shared just for your advance browsing. Calculate a node degree, b diameter, c bisection width, and d the number of links for an n x n 2d mesh, an. Mar 28, 2012 consistency issuesdata replication used in many commercial systems perform synchronous replica coordination to provide strongly consistent data. Operating system concepts,a now in itsa ninth edition,a continues to provide a solid theoretical foundation for understanding operating systems. The page number references in the table below refer to pages in the fullprice hardcover edition.
Three examples the internet an intranet which is a portion of the. Distributed systems concepts and design 5th edition. System models what is distributed systems a distributed system is one in which components located at networked computers communicate and coordinate their actions only by passing messages. Distributed systems concepts and design 4th edition pdf. Information is conveyed in sufficient depth to allow readers to evaluate existing systems or design new ones. A the ninth editiona has been thoroughly updated to include contemporary examples of how operating systems function. Concepts and design 5th edition pdf, epub, docx and torrent then this site is not for you. Apr 17, 2014 distributed systems provides students of computer science and engineering with the skills they will need to design and maintain software for distributed applications. I do not know of a better book in the area of distributed systems and can recommend this one without hesitation. Distributed computingnetworksoperating systems distributed systems. Cs 456 is not a prerequisite but provides information about. Mathur1 described the issues in testing component based distributed systems related to concurrency, scalability, heterogeneous platform and communication protocol. Concepts and design 4th edition jean dollimore, tim kindberg, george coulouris on. Kindberg solutionfinancial statement analysis and security valuation penman 4e solution manualprinciples of managerial finance brief fifth edition by lawrence j gitman solution manualintroduction for fluid mechanics, 7th, fox, pritchard, mcdonald wiley.
Concepts and design, 4th edition, addisonwesley, 2005. Issue pushbased pullbased state of server list of client replicas and caches none messages sent update and possibly fetch update later poll and update. He should also be aware of presentday remoteaccess and distributed computer applications. This volume includes broad and uptodate coverage of the principles and practice in this fast moving area, covering key issues in the debate between components and web services as the way forward for industry. Concepts and design 4th edition discussion and chapter questions and find distributed systems. Overview of chapter introduction napster and its legacy peertopeer middleware routing overlays overlay case studies. Distributed systems concepts and design fifth edition. Get distributed systems concepts design 5th edition solutions pdf file for free from our online library. Microwave and rf design of wireless systems solution manual d m pozar microwave engineering 3e david m pozar microwave transistor amplifiers analysis and design, 2nd edition solutions manual by guillermo gonzalez modern control engineering by katsuhiko ogata 3rd edition isbn. Add 16 to those numbers to get the correct page references for the softcover international edition. The downside of this approach is the poor availabilitythese systems maintain that the data is unavailable if they are not able to ensure consistencyfor e. Many products that you buy can be obtained using instruction manuals.
The emphasis is placed on a clear understanding of the concepts, rather than on details. Some issues, challenges and problems of distributed. Distributed systems principles and paradigms andrew s. Broad and uptodate coverage of the principles and practice in the fast moving area of distributed systems. Instructor solutions manual for distributed systems. A process wishing to access some resource or perform operations on a di erent computer i server. Estimate the total time to complete the request in each of the following cases, with. Sep 04, 2016 distributed systems concepts and design 4th edition pdf.
Read online now distributed systems concepts design 5th edition solutions ebook pdf at our library. Posted by imed bouchrika on september 22, 20 in books, distributed systems no comments the book aims to provide an understanding of the principles on which the internet and other distributed systems are based. A comprehensive solution manual for distributed systems. Cs 454 is a course for cs major students and is normally completed in the fourth year. Some issues, challenges and problems of distributed software.
Overview of chapter introduction clocks, events, process states synchronizing physical clocks. Distributed systems concepts and design excercise solutions. Process which accepts requests from clients and processes those requests eventually providing a response i the client is often referred to as the \active player and the server the \passive since it is the client. Concepts and design 4th edition study guide questions and answers. Time and global state from coulouris, dollimore and kindberg. Consistency issuesdata replication used in many commercial systems perform synchronous replica coordination to provide strongly consistent data. Discussions range from objectoriented programming oop to enterprise patterns, networking to web services, caching to distributed databases, and clientdatabase applications to very. Therefore, latest version of slides will placed here one day before the lecture day. Use your own words to explain the differences between distributed systems, multiprocessors, and network systems. Coulouris and others published distributed systems. As with virtually all books, some bugs were discovered after printing. Concepts and design, 5th edition george coulouris, cambridge university jean dollimore, formerly of queen mary, university of london. Concepts and design chapter 3 selected exercise solutions 3.
You will also learn how to build systems that are scalable, reliable, and secure. Clientserver architecture is a common way of designing distributed systems. The design and construction of the internet communication mechanisms the internet protocols is a major technical achievement, enabling a program running anywhere to address messages to programs anywhere else and abstracting over the myriad of technologies mentioned above. Concepts and design chapter 2 exercise solutions 2. Surely it would be more efficient to have a single header at.
In this course, you will learn about the key concepts in distributed systems. Distributed systems concepts and design solution manual. It will also be invaluable to software engineers and systems designers wishing to understand new and future developments in. Concepts and design george coulouris and jean dollimore addison wesley, uk 1988. In the first part, which includes sections 1 to 6, the basic concepts underlying the design of a dfs are discussed. If youre looking for a free download links of distributed systems. These slides will be updated prior to the lecture to reflect latest developments. Distributed systems 40 pull versus push protocols 2 a comparison between pushbased and pullbased protocols in the case of multiple client, single server systems. Distributed systems concepts and design 5th edition exercise solutions download c161aded register free to download files file name. Designs for living, engineering analysis with solidworks simulation flow 2014, and many other ebooks.
Everyday low prices and free delivery on eligible orders. It will also be invaluable to software engineers and systems designers wishing to understand new and future developments. Calculate a node degree, b diameter, c bisection width, and d the number of links for an n x n 2d mesh, an n x n 2d torus, and an ndimensional hypercube. How to get the solutions to exercises distributed systems. Concepts and design 4th edition, by jean dollimore, tim kindberg, george coulouris as recommendation to read, you could acquire not simply motivation but likewise brandnew knowledge and lessons. It will also be invaluable to software engineers and systems designers wishing to understand new and future. Distributed systems concepts and design 5th edition solution pdf inexpensive to your life. Morris sloman addison wesley 1994 what are distributed systems. What abstractions are necessary to a distributed system. Overview of chapter introduction clocks, events, process states. By imed bouchrika books, distributed systems sep 22, 20 the book aims to provide an understanding of the principles on which the internet and other distributed systems are based. Many authors have identified different issues of distributed system. Heterogeneity exists in many areas of a contemporary distributed system including in the areas of.
Foundations 1 characterization of ds 2 system models 3 networking and internetworking 4 interprocess communication 5 remote invocation 6 indirect communication 7. Case studies illustrate the design concepts for each major topic. It will also be invaluable to software engineers and systems designers wishing to understand new and future developments in the field. The distinctive features of a dfs are the multiplicity and autonomy of clients and servers in the system. Distributed systems have their own design problems and issues. Estimate the total time to complete the request in each of the following cases, with the performance assumptions listed below. Concepts and design, 5e by george coulouris, et al, isbn10. Clientserver architecture i the clientserver architecture basic mode. In many layered protocols, each layer has its own header. Overview of chapter introduction napster and its legacy. Find, read and cite all the research you need on researchgate. Distributed systems concepts and design excercise solutions 2.
I mean, if you download the pdf file you can enjoy beautiful colors. Middleware supplies abstractions to allow distributed systems to be designed. Distributed systems concepts and design fifth edition by george coulouris, gordon blair, jean dollimore, tim kindberg from. The depth of coverage should enable students to evaluate existing distributed systems and design new ones. Edition 5 by george coulouris, jean dollimore, tim kindberg and gordon blair addisonwesley pearson education 2012.